Answer 1

The given expression is,

[tex](3y^2-1)(2y^2-5y+8)[/tex]

Using distributive property( A (B+C)=AB+BC),

[tex](3y^2-1)(2y^2-5y+8)=3y^2(2y^2-5y+8)-1(2y^2-5y+8)[/tex]

Again using distributive property in RHS of above equation,

[tex]\begin{gathered} (3y^2-1)(2y^2-5y+8)=3y^2\times2y^2+3y^2\times(-5y)+3y^2\times8)-2y^2+5y-8 \\ (As\text{ }x^ax^b=x^{a+b}) \\ =6y^4-15y^3+24y^2-2y^2+5y-8 \\ =6y^4-15y^3+22y^2+5y-8 \end{gathered}[/tex]

Therefore, the simplified expression is,

[tex]6y^4-15y^3+22y^2+5y-8[/tex]

The product of two irrational numbers is an irrational number
a.True
b.False

Answers

False, The product of two irritational numbers is either rational or irrational numbers.

A rational number is a number expressed in the form of p/q where p and q are integers and q should not be zero. Example: 2/5, 24

Whereas an irrational number is a number that is not rational in nature means it neither be expressed in the form of p/q nor in ratio terms. Example: √12, √3

Product of two irrational numbers: √2* √2 = 4 (which is a rational number)

Product of again two irrational numbers: √2*√3= √6 ( which is an irrational number)

Therefore, the product of two irrational numbers can be rational or irrational numbers.

Brian is working his way through school. He works two part-time jobs for a total of 22 hours a week. Job A pays $6.10 per hour, and Job B pays $7.30 per hour. How many hours did he work at each job the week that he made $148.60.

Answers

Let a be the number of hours that Brian works at Job A in one week and b be the number of hours that he works at Job B .in one week

Since Brian worked 22 hours per week and he made $148.60, we can set the following system of equations:

[tex]\begin{gathered} a+b=22, \\ 6.10a+7.30b=148.60. \end{gathered}[/tex]

Subtracting b from the first equation we get:

[tex]\begin{gathered} a+b-b=22-b, \\ a=22-b\text{.} \end{gathered}[/tex]

Substituting the above equation in the second one we get:

[tex]6.10(22-b)+7.30b=148.60.[/tex]

Applying the distributive property we get:

[tex]\begin{gathered} 6.10\times22-6.10\times b+7.30b=148.60, \\ 134.20+1.20b=148.60. \end{gathered}[/tex]

Subtracting 134.20 from the above equation we get:

[tex]\begin{gathered} 134.20+1.20b-134.20=148.60-134.20, \\ 1.20b=14.40. \end{gathered}[/tex]

Dividing the above equation by 1.20 we get:

[tex]\begin{gathered} \frac{1.20b}{1.20}=\frac{14.40}{1.20}, \\ b=12. \end{gathered}[/tex]

Substituting b=12 in a=22-b we get:

[tex]a=22-12=10.[/tex]

Mike works a total of 58 hr per week at his two jobs. He makes $7 per hour at job A and $8 per hour at job B. If his total
pay for one week is $424 before taxes, then how many hours does he work at each job?

Answers

Mike works 40 hours at job A and 18 hours at job B.

What are simultaneous equations?

Simultaneous equations are two or more algebraic equations that share the same unknown variables and have the same solution for each of them. This suggests that the equations are simultaneous and have a single solution.

Given:

Mike makes $7 per hour at job A and $8 per hour at job B.

Let x be the number of hours Mike spends working at job A and y be the number of hours he spends working at job B.

Since he works a total of 58 hours per week,

x + y = 58

His total pay for one week is ​$424.

7x + 8y = 424

Solving both equations simultaneously we get,

From the first equation, we have, y = 58 - x

Putting the value of y in the second equation,

7x + 8(58 - x) = 424

7x + 464 - 8x = 424

8x - 7x = 464 - 424

x = 40

So, now calculate y = 58 - 40 = 18

Therefore, Mike spends 40 hours working at job A and 18 hours working at job B.
